1. Legend says Aztec ruler Moctezuma drank 50 cups of hot chocolate a day. Moctezuma ruled in the early 1500s in Tenochtitlán in which present-day country — Guatemala or Mexico?

2. The face in the “Mona Lisa” has no eyebrows. This famous portrait by Leonardo da Vinci is on display at The Louvre museum in which country — Italy or France?

3. A national capital city downstream from the Aswan High Dam contains many examples of Islamic architecture. Name this city.

4. Skopje is the largest city in a country that was formerly a Yugoslav republic. Name this country.

5. Which country is bordered by Ecuador and Chile?

6. Which country is bordered by Brunei and Thailand?

7. The Colosseum, built in the first century A.D. as an arena for gladiator contests and other entertainment, is today considered a representative symbol of which European city?

8. Christ the Redeemer, a 98-foot-tall statue, overlooks Guanabara Bay and Sugar Loaf Mountain in which South American city?

9. Victoria Falls, along the Zambezi River, is shared by Zambia and what neighboring country?

10. An extensive public transit system, known as the TTC, serves the most-populous city on the northern shore of Lake Ontario. Name this city.

Questions provided by the National Geographic Bee. More National Geographic Bee questions are available at .

ANSWERS

1. Mexico 2. France 3. Cairo 4. Macedonia (Also acceptable: Former Yugoslav Republic of Macedonia) 5. Peru 6. Malaysia 7. Rome 8. Rio de Janeiro 9. Zimbabwe 10. Toronto
